From lost luggage to lost data, there’s so much that can go wrong. With the threat of a laptop... WebOct 10, 2024 · How to Safely Pack Your Desktop When Flying. The safest way to pack your desktop PC when flying is to take it apart. Place each of the ends of the components in their original shipping boxes and then pack those into your luggage. The lithium-ion batteries in laptops must be removed and placed in a carry-on bag. 3. climate changes in canadaWebLithium ion batteries installed in a personal electronic device can be transported as checked or carry-on baggage. Lithium ion batteries not installed in a device (spares) must be in carry-on baggage and no more than two (2) spares between 100 and 160-watt hours are allowed.
